I have been to this museum twice. Once was four years ago, before the significant renovation which saw it closed for two years. Then and now I give this museum five stars. That is not to say there are not some things which I preferred about the old museum. The new renovation was very well done. As an English speaker I greatly appreciated the interactive displays and tablets which allowed me to learn far more about what I was seeing than on my previous visit. Also several pieces were far better presented. One structural change I noted were the windows. When I was there four years ago they were wide open with a breeze coming through, now they are fixed closed, most likely to the benefit of many pieces on display! I did notice there seemed to be far fewer pieces on display. This was most notable with the larger two handed swords which had hung around the outside wall of the inner circular staircase. Far fewer seemed to be present and there also appeared to be much less armor. If I had never seen the old museum I never would have noticed. Nevertheless this is a fantastic museum and I hope in the days to come they will expand what is on display.
